Stop & Shop has an employee rating of 3.2 out of 5 stars, based on 4,258 company reviews on Glassdoor which indicates that most employees have a good working experience there. The Stop & Shop employee rating is in line with the average (within 1 standard deviation) for employers within the Retail & Wholesale industry (3.5 stars).

Pros

Pay is average to above average for this field. Good job security and benefits are great. Store management includes incentive and bonus.

Cons

A lot of the cons come with retail more than stop and shop: nights, weekends, holidays. It'd be nice to have somewhat of a set schedule, even if it does include nights/weekends. Dealing with union employees can be a challenge. You are married to the store.
